Morning: The group lands at 10:15 AM and quickly drops luggage at St Giles London by 10:45 AM, followed by a coffee break to freshen up. This gives everyone a chance to shake off travel fatigue before the day’s activities begin.
Afternoon: After a brunch at a Soho hotspot (options include Dishoom or The Ivy Soho Brasserie), you’ll enjoy light sightseeing while waiting for check‑in, then head to the hotel for official check‑in at 2:00 PM. The afternoon agenda features a classic London Eye Champagne experience, a photo stop at Buckingham Palace, views of Big Ben, a scent visit to Bloom Perfumery, and a quick tour with Gorgeous Tours.
Evening: Pub hopping kicks off in Soho and Covent Garden around 5:30 PM, giving the party a lively start before returning to the hotel to rest. Dinner follows at a chosen venue such as Berners Tavern or Flat Iron, and the night ends with Afrobeats at Reign Showclub or Piano Works and a visit to gay bars on Village Soho and Rupert Street.

Find HotelsIf you’d like to extend the trip, consider adding an extra day in Amsterdam to explore the Jordaan district and the Van Gogh Museum, or a day‑trip to Keukenhof if the tulip season is still on. To shorten the itinerary, you could combine the London sightseeing with a quick hop‑on hop‑off bus tour and fly directly to Amsterdam on Thursday night, shaving off one evening of travel and accommodation.
